Desktop display problem

Asked by Xanroc

I loaded 8.04 desktop edition from the install CD to test on a Thinkpad a21p. Display is split into three sections with two cursors. I have run windows and Mandriva on this machine without any display problems. Any ideas?

Please try to press CTRL+ALT+"+" and/or CTRL+ALT+"-" to dynamically change video frequency
or press CTRL+ALT+BKSPACE to restart graphics layer.
